2009-01-01から1年間の記事一覧

テストデータ 生成ツール

テストデータを作成したい!と思う事が多々ありますが、皆様はどうしてますか?DataGeneratorというものがあるようなので使ってみたいと思います。

cakephp アソシエーション

モデルのアソシエーションが増えると、いらないものを外すか?いるものを付けるか?悩みます。。。んで、// アソシエーションの設定public function expects($array) {foreach ($array as $assoc) {$this->bindModel(array($this->assocs[$assoc]['type'] =>…

プリンタげっとん

最近買い物ばっかりしてます。。。そして、年末ということで、今度はエプソンのマルチフォトカラリオ EP-802Aを買っちゃいました。 理由はとくにないんですが、今1番売れているとのこと。ネットワーク接続できます。スキャナーできます。コピーできます。プ…

macで地デジ!

i-o data のm2TV(GV-MACTV)を買っちゃいました。画質は問題ないし、安定して再生できてます。が、デュアルモニターに対応してません。外部モニターを接続していたらソフトが起動しません!そして、・・・・・・・・。音声も外部出力していたら、起動しません。普通に…

最高のキーボード 東プレ

以前FILCOのキーボード(9800円)を買ったんですが、高いキーボードは打ちやすいな~と思って、会社用にも欲しい!と思うのが普通?で、東プレのキーボードがいろんな口コミを見るといいようなので買っちゃいました。東プレRealforce108UBKいや~間違いな…

thickboxでアクセス解析

thickboxで画像をいくらクリックしても1ページビュー・・・。lightbox でのアクセス解析を参考にthickboxでやってみました。javascriptがよくわかっていないので、かなり手探りでやてみたんですが、何とかカウントしてくれました。thickbox 3.131行目の fun…

HTML Quick Form の設定メモ

複数チェックボックス $item[] = &HTML_QuickForm::createElement('advcheckbox', 'ラベル名',null, 'value名'); $item[] = &HTML_QuickForm::createElement('advcheckbox', 'ラベル名',null, 'value名'); $form->addGroup($item, '変数名', 'グループ名, ''…

cakephpでwordpressを使う

cakephp で wordpressを使う為の方法のメモモデルのファイル名などは適当に。詳細はwordpress のDBを参照。1.database.phpにwordpressの設定をする var $wordpress = array( 'driver' => 'mysql', 'persistent' => false, 'host' => 'localhost', 'login' =>…

週末のお買い物

最近パソコンの前にいるとついつい何か買ってしまいたくなります。土日で2つ買い物をしてしまった。 || Tシャツメガショップ || 無地Tシャツ卸通販【Tshirt.st】Tシャツが安いです。そして、マウンテンバイクRayChell(レイチェル)Wサス付き26インチ18段変速…

cakephpでログイン機能をつけたときにsessionが切れる?

題名通り、たまにログインしててもいきなりsessionがきれてログアウト状態になることがあります。原因を調べてなかったのですが、cssが原因という記事がありました。cakePHPで変なアクセスがある!?CakePHPでセッションが消える原因は・・・・。なるほど。…

cakephpでviewの出力結果を得る

参考URLCakePHPのレンダリング結果を受けとる$this->autoRender = FALSE;$this->output = $this->render();でいけました。

cakephp でメールを送信するときに・・・

phpでフォームをつくればほぼメール送信は必須です。php ファイルに署名とかを載せるのはあまり好きではないのですが、cakephpツ をつかったときに上手く管理するほうほうはないものかとおもってたらありました。ビューを使う方法が。CakePHP でビューでメー…

ドメイン取得!

ドメインが安いですね縲怐Bサーバーのレンタルも安いですね縲怐Bということで、新規サイトを作成しようと思い、ドメインを取得しました。Asterodeoさんの温泉データーベスみたいなのをつくってみたいと思ってdelicious-library.netにしました。おいしいもの…

cakephpのisUniqueバリデーション

重複チェックでisUniqueを使うと便利ですが、編集時にもバリデーションしてしまって編集できません。くそみそてっくにっく を参考にさせていただきつつ、書き方を調べてみると、 var $validate = array( 'name' => array( array( 'rule' => VALID_NOT_EMPTY,…

格安レンタルサーバー

いままで、サクラインターネットかロリポップが安いサーバーとして使いやすい?イメージがありましたが、GMO系列のServerQueenが月に120円でサービスを提供してました。http://www.serverqueen.jp1GBでMySQLも使えるみたいなのでちょっと使ってみたいと思い…

MT5が・・・

MT5がそろそろリリースされるということで、待てずにβ版をインストールしてみました。ドキュメントを見ていないのですが、すごくなってる。いままで、1サイト = 1 ブログだったのが、1 サイト = 複数ブログとなってました。というのも、以前はブログを作成が…

キーボード購入!

FILCOのキーボードを買いました!http://www.diatec.co.jp/products/det.php?prod_c=442使ってみた感想は9,000円くらいしたので押しやすいです。押しやすいキーボードは作業効率UPにつながりそうです。同じのをもう1つ買って、自宅と会社で揃えるか検討中・…

EventCalendarでリンクが301エラー

はまりました。イベントカレンダーはイベント情報を更新するようなサイトでは結構便利だと思います。Event Calendar プラグインですが、カレンダーに表示されるリンクが2009/11/15?cat=11のような形になって、クリックすると/category/eventにリダイレクトさ…

Linuxで圧縮・解凍

いつも忘れるのでメモ。【圧縮】ZIP形式#zip -R 圧縮ファイル名 圧縮対象フォルダ/*【解凍】ZIP形式#unzip ファイル名

cakephpで本番環境とテスト環境を切り替える

CakePHP 環境に応じてDBの設定を変えるテスト環境でのDBの切り替え方を参考にしてみましたが、上手くいきません。。。なぜかdefaultが読み込まれてしまいます。asy Dynamic Database Connection in CakePHPを参考にdatabase.phpで__construct()すればいいん…

CKEditorを使って画像をアップロードしてみる

参考URLCKEditorの画像アップロードを有効にするCKFinderがいるみたいですね。ダウンロード英語サイトを参考に・・・。http://docs.cksource.com/CKEditor_3.x/Developers_Guide/File_Browser_%28Uploader%29

NextFTPで自動アップロード

参考URLNextFTPを自動実行させる会社と自宅のPCでファイルを同期させる時にいつもアップロードを手動でしてたんですが、やはり自動でしてほしい・・・。GoodSyncも使ったりしてますが、どーもしっくりきません。(個人的にですが)1.ホストとローカルでフォル…

pleskでサブドメインの設定を変える

設定ファイルを変更#vi /var/www/vhosts/ドメイン名/subdomains/サブドメイン名/conf/# /usr/local/psa/admin/bin/websrvmng -v -aservice httd restart

cakephpでPDFを作成

参考にさせてもらったサイトCakePHP1.2RC3でPDFを作成するときのメモPDF helper using fpdfFPDF MBFPDF FPDI FPDF_ProtectionFPDFを使ったPDF作成cakephpに沿ってhelperをつくってみたりしたんですが、なんか難しい・・・。xamppでは標準でpearにはいってた…

twitterはじめてみました。

twitterが流行って?るようなので、ちょっとお試し気分ではじめてみます。プラグインもあるようなので導入してみたいと思います。twitter-toolshttp://wordpress.org/extend/plugins/twitter-tools/日本語化もあるんですね。ありがたく使用させて頂きます。h…

prototype ベースのjavascriptライブラリ LivePipe UI

cakephpは標準でprototypeですので、jqueryを使う時はちょっと修正しないといけないので、LivePipe UIを使えばその必要がなくなりますね。http://livepipe.net/javascriptもよくわかってませんが。。。

コードハイライトプラグイン iG:Syntax Hiliter

以前ワードプレスでiG:Syntax Hiliterを使っていたけど、バージョンアップしたら入力画面のボタンが無くなっちゃいました。また上書きされそるだろうからメモ。wp-includes/js/quicktags.jsを開く。マニュアルとかをみたけど、改行が無くなってます。よくわ…

WYSIWYG CKEditorを使ってみる

FCKEditorがバージョンアップしてCKEditorとなったようです。CKEditor - WYSIWYG Text and HTML Editor for the Web使ってみた感想は動作が速いと思います。導入方法はいたって簡単で、[Javascript] CKEDITOR.replace( 'textareaのIDorName');[/Javascript]…

ViewSourceWithをmacのFirefox3で使う

パスがみつりません。と表示されて使えなかったんですが、ここに回答がありました。手順として、プログラムへのパス /usr/bin/open概要 CotEditor変数 -a CotEditor $fとしたら上手くいきました。

エレメントに変数を渡す

renderElement('paginator/bottom', array('args' => $params)); ?>なんて感じに、elementに変数を渡せる事を最近知りました。